"Israel Accepted Truce, Hope It Accepts Ending The War": Palestinian Ambassador

Palestinian Ambassador to India Abdullah Abu Shawesh has described the release of hostages as part of the Gaza ceasefire as a “threshold in history,” offering renewed hope for peace after two years of devastation. In an exclusive interview with PTI, he said Palestinians have “started breathing again,” even as he lamented the ongoing suffering, with thousands still missing or buried under the rubble. Abu Shawesh emphasized that while Israeli hostages should never have been taken, the plight of 11,000 Palestinian prisoners held in Israeli jails must also be recognized. Praising US President Donald Trump’s recent efforts, he urged him to push for a clear declaration to end the war and lead a genuine peace process centered on the two-state solution, the creation of a Palestinian state comprising Gaza, the West Bank, and East Jerusalem.
